Final Sprint of the Excellence Strategy

2025/05/08

The Excellence Strategy is an important agreement between the federal and state governments that aims to sustainably promote top-level research and strengthen the international competitiveness of German universities – and thus Germany as a business location. It is the successor to the Excellence Initiative. The decision on the funding of the Clusters of Excellence will be made in May 2025; the actual funding of the selected projects will then start on January 1, 2026 for a period of seven years.

The preparation of the Hessian excellence applications has benefited greatly from the funding provided by the state of Hesse. Members of the CCS are involved in three applications: TAM, RAI and CoM2Life.
